I am interested in getting a Bondwell Laptop.
It is the B200 model.
It has:
8 MHz 80C88
Dual 720 Kb FDD
Non-reflective LCD    
Removable rechargeble battery.
Price US$ 780,00

Has anybody bought a Bondwell Laptop? If so what is your opinion
about this computer?

I bought one.  It works.  Reading the screen is irritating after
a while -- not back-lit.  Disk drives are pretty slow.  Using the
mouse with WordStar might not be practical -- the mouse cursor
sort of skitters around the screen -- but it does function.  (WordStar
doesn't handle the mouse; a separate program, Magic Mouse, does.)
I hooked it up to a separate monitor to see some (a little, low resolution)
color -- that works, too.  Battery seems to be lasting, oh, well
over an hour between recharges.

In a PC Magazine review of a number of laptops which appeared early last year
sometime, the reviewer had one word for Bondwell laptops: "LANDFILL".  I've
never owned one (and based on this review, I probably never will).  He
apparently didn't like either the screen or the keyboard.  Maybe they've
cleaned up their act by now.
